  • Plant tulips in the fall, in soil that is still easy to work before it freezes. Choose a sunny spot with well-drained soil, then loosen the soil to a sufficient depth. Place the bulbs pointy end up and respect the planting depth indicated for their size. When planting in groups, leave space between bulbs to allow roots to develop. Water after backfilling if the soil is dry. Avoid areas where water remains on the surface after rain and mark the planting so as not to damage the bulbs during subsequent gardening. In spring, monitor moisture during growth and water at the base if a dry spell persists. Remove faded flowers while keeping the leaves green. This foliage allows the bulb to replenish its reserves; wait for it to yellow naturally before cutting it and avoid braiding it. In containers, check for dryness more often than in the ground and always allow excess water to drain. Regrowth and flowering in subsequent years depend on the variety and growing conditions. Keep bulbs out of reach of children and animals: tulips are ornamental and not for consumption.
